Removing Pet Stains

When encountering pet stains, it’s important to act quickly. Begin by blotting up excess liquid with a clean cloth, then use a mixture of white vinegar and water to neutralize odors. Following this, apply an enzymatic cleaner specifically designed for pet accidents to break down the stain effectively.

Treating Food and Drink Spills

Stains from food and drinks can be particularly tricky, as they often leave behind both discoloration and odor. Promptly addressing these spills is key to minimizing damage.

Understanding the nature of food and drink spills enables you to act swiftly. Start by blotting the spill gently with a clean, dry cloth to absorb excess liquid. Next, use a solution of mild dish soap and warm water to treat the stain. Always work from the outside towards the center of the stain to prevent spreading. Then, rinse with clean water and blot dry. If the stain persists, a mixture of baking soda and water can help lift it, giving your carpet the best chance of retaining its overall appearance.

Q: What are some effective homemade solutions for cleaning carpets?

A: There are several effective homemade solutions that can help clean carpets. One popular method is a mixture of white vinegar and water. Combine equal parts of both in a spray bottle. Spray the stained area and blot with a clean cloth until the stain lifts. Another option is baking soda, which can absorb odors and stains. Sprinkle baking soda on the carpet, let it sit for about 15 minutes, and then vacuum it up. For tougher stains, a mixture of dish soap and water can be helpful—just be sure to rinse the area with clean water after cleaning to avoid soap residue.

Q: How can I maintain my carpets between deep cleanings?

A: Regular maintenance is key to extending the life of your carpets. Start by vacuuming at least once a week, using a vacuum cleaner that is appropriate for your carpet type. For high-traffic areas, consider vacuuming more frequently. Additionally, place doormats at all entrances to capture dirt before it gets tracked in, and encourage family members to remove their shoes when entering your home. Periodically, spot clean any spills as they happen to prevent stains from setting. You can also use a carpet protector spray to provide an extra layer of defense against dirt and stains.

Q: How often should I deep-clean my carpets?

A: The frequency of deep cleaning your carpets can depend on various factors, including your lifestyle and carpet type. A general guideline is to deep-clean carpets every 6 to 12 months. If you have pets, children, or a lot of foot traffic, you may want to consider deep cleaning every 3 to 6 months to maintain cleanliness and odor control. Additionally, if you notice stains or a decline in your carpet’s appearance, it might be time to schedule a deep cleaning sooner.
